STUART KIDMAN tests and tows with the new estate version of Kia’s popular saloon car


Kia Optima Sportswagon GT-Line S

By STUART KIDMAN
Posted on 08 September 2017

It’s almost a year exactly since the Kia Optima Sportswagon went on sale in the UK. In that time, a plug-in hybrid version has been added to the line-up, which at launch consisted of three specifications, 2, 3 and the GT-Line S. All have been given 1.7-litre CRDi engines, capable of 139bhp and up to 74.3mpg on the combined cycle. I drove the GT-Line S, itself boasting 61.4mpg, towing a Caravelair Antares 496 Family caravan between the Midlands and north Devon.
